Table Talk

Silver City's Adobe Springs Café has started serving dinner on Saturday and Sunday nights. 1617 Silver Heights Blvd., 538-3665.

 

Mas y Mas Tortilleria plans to expand and open a restaurant next door in Silver City's Hub Plaza on Bullard Street. 534-9255.

 

Off the Hook, known for its catfish, has begun offering frog's legs and alligator for more adventurous palates. 1700 Mountain View Road in Silver City, 534-1100.

 

Curious Kumquat will celebrate Silver City's annual Chocolate Fantasia with a 12-course chocolate dinner on Saturday, Feb. 11, at 6 p.m. Plus of course there's a Valentine's Day special on Feb. 14. 111 E. College Ave., 534-0337.

 

 

Shevek & Co. in downtown Silver City will be celebrating Valentine's Day all weekend and through the big day itself, Feb. 11-14. Couples can choose from a free champagne toast or free dessert. 602 N. Bullard St., 534-9168.

 

Diane’s in downtown Silver City will be hopping this month, with a Chocolate Fantasia tea party Feb. 11, an Argentine wine dinner Feb. 13, special sweetheart menu Feb. 14, Asian night Feb. 19 and a Mardi Gras Cajun feast on Feb. 21. 510 N. Bullard, 538-8722.

 

The long-awaited move of Las Cruces' St. Clair Winery & Bistro to more spacious quarters at 1720 Avenida de Mesilla is at last a reality. The move also brings new menu items and select beers . 524-0390, www.StClairWinery.com.

 

Also in Las Cruces, the bagel saga continues to turn. The former home of Durango Bagels and, very briefly, Integrity Bagels at 1495 S. Solano Dr. will now become the fourth outpost of El Paso-based The Bagel Shop. It's the company's first franchise location and the first in Las Cruces.

 

Las Cruces' latest barbecue joint is Rasco's BBQ, dishing up brisket, pulled pork, smoked sausage and ribs inside Shorty's gas station, 5580 Bataan Memorial East.

 

Saul and Gloria Hernanadez have opened Jireh's, serving Mexican and American food, at 1445 W. Picacho Ave. Hours are 8 a.m.-7 p.m., daily except Sunday.

 

Promising a little bit of Vegas (the Nevada one, presumably), Passion Ultra Lounge now open in the Ramada Palms motel describes itself as "the first true Vegas Style Ultra Lounge." In addition to a bar, it has a full lunch and dinner menu, featuring steaks, burgers, cedar plank salmon and salads. 201 E. University Ave., 523-7399.
